Output 62664186dcac36f948f94769f1dd8083e4e95d48a59d684880840e8bdca3c16c:8

value
517368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2bc3ed3a6e59958507aa43045b0ec63db82cb7 OP_EQUAL
address
3MmB1cej8bDirXiqNHDq399C1TSymJqq3W
transaction
62664186dcac36f948f94769f1dd8083e4e95d48a59d684880840e8bdca3c16c
spent
true